Figure 1. Distribution of sever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2) variants, Uganda, June‒December 2021. A) Distribution of SARS-CoV-2 variants from 266 samples genotyped during June‒December 2021. B) Percentage of SARS-CoV-2 variants genotyped during June‒December 2021 according to sampling dates.
